1. Bitty Bob Playful Yet Polished
Inspired by Zoë Kravitz’s recent haircut, this cut features a subtle flick at the ends and a soft, gappy micro fringe. The Bitty Bob feels youthful and feminine while staying modern and fashion forward perfect if you want a playful twist on a classic bob haircut.

2. Flou Cut
The Flou Cut is a soft, textured bob with mixed lengths for a relaxed, lived-in look. It’s ideal for growing out layers, as the ends are styled in different directions to disguise unevenness.
